While middle-division students may have been introduced to the cylindrical and spherical coordinates themselves, in a multivariable calculus course, they have almost certainly NOT been introduced to the basis vectors such as $\hat{r}$, $\hat{\theta}$, etc. that are adapted to them. text/html 2019-07-22T06:58:36-08:00 Corinne Manogue whitepapers:sequences:scalarfieldseq http://sites.science.oregonstate.edu/portfolioswiki/whitepapers:sequences:scalarfieldseq?rev=1563803916&do=diff The Geometry of Scalar Fields This sequence introduces various representations of scalar fields in the context of electrostatic potentials. While middle-division students have lots of experience with representations of functions of a single independent variable, many still need help with visualizing functions of two (or especially three) independent variables. What does Griffiths do? text/html 2019-03-20T14:30:54-08:00 Corinne Manogue whitepapers:2019 http://sites.science.oregonstate.edu/portfolioswiki/whitepapers:2019?rev=1553117454&do=diff Derivatives & Their RepresentationsDifferentialsThe Vector Differential ($d\rr$)The Master FormulaGradientFluxDivergence & CurlPartial Derivatives in ThermodynamicsUse What You Know! text/html 2019-03-13T17:46:05-08:00 Elizabeth Gire strategy:start http://sites.science.oregonstate.edu/portfolioswiki/strategy:start?rev=1552524365&do=diff One reason that lecturing remains ubiquitous in middle division and upper division courses, despite mounting evidence that students learn more when they are active participants in the classroom, is that it is not immediately clear how to implement interactivity in these more advanced courses. Middle-division and upper-division courses differ from introductory courses in that the course goals tend to be richer, the course content more complicated, the students more seasoned, and class sizes small… text/html 2019-02-04T16:52:48-08:00 Corinne Manogue new:1836604 http://sites.science.oregonstate.edu/portfolioswiki/new:1836604?rev=1549327968&do=diff NSF Proposal Summary DUE-1836604 1/19--12/20; $299,282 PARADIGMS IN PHYSICS: REPRESENTATIONS IN QUANTUM MECHANICS Elizabeth Gire, Tevian Dray, Corinne A.
